Traffic Alert: Funeral Procession for Fallen Baltimore City Firefighter
Police released route for Thursday's funeral procession for Lt. James Bethea.

The funeral service for Baltimore City Fire Lieutenant James Bethea, who died last week in the line of duty, will be held Thursday—and Baltimore County drivers should expect traffic, officials said.
“The funeral is expected to draw a large number of people,” Baltimore County public safety officials said in a statement. “Motorists are advised to find an alternate route around the procession route.”
The funeral will be held at 11 a.m. on Thursday, Nov. 20 at the Cathedral of Mary Our Queen, 5200 North Charles Street, in Baltimore.

The procession is expected to begin between 12:30 and 1 p.m. from the cathedral to the cemetery at 200 East Padonia Road in Timonium, according to the statement.
The procession will travel along the following route from the cathedral to Dulaney Valley Memorial Gardens, where Bethea will be laid to rest:

- Left on Northern Parkway
- North on the Jones Falls Expressway (I-83)
- East on I-695
- North on the Harrisburg Expressway (I-83)
- East on Padonia Road to Dulaney Valley Memorial Gardens
Visitation for Lt. James Bethea is from 3 to 5 p.m. and 7 to 9 p.m. on Tuesday, Nov. 18, at Wylie Funeral Home, 701 North Mount Street, in Baltimore. The funeral service will be at 11 a.m. on Thursday, Nov. 20, at the Cathedral of Mary Our Queen at 5200 North Charles Street in Baltimore.
